Output 583acc40defb523cb55bd3d4c405a2669db018af432f28aa797f0cab5c054a28:18

value
110953
script pubkey
OP_0 OP_PUSHBYTES_20 a1ec6520f94b27111c2dda9d84fe921d1c8786ca
address
bc1q58kx2g8efvn3z8pdm2wcfl5jr5wg0pk2wasz8r
transaction
583acc40defb523cb55bd3d4c405a2669db018af432f28aa797f0cab5c054a28